What if shipping is less than estimated?

Buyers may not ask for a refund, or dispute a payment based on a lower final shipping cost.

Sellers are responsible for estimating shipping fees and are encouraged to be as accurate as possible. However, the final cost printed on the shipping label may be different from the amount paid by the buyer.

Once a payment is made, the shipping amount cannot be disputed. Likewise, sellers may not ask for additional payment if the shipping cost was higher than estimated.

Insurance and packaging costs

The shipping fee printed on the label may not include additional costs such as insurance fees, the mailing box, and other packaging material.
